The portrayal of flight attendants in media has been a topic of interest for researchers. Studies have shown that flight attendants are often depicted as attractive, friendly, and approachable (Goffman, 1959; hooks, 1992). However, these portrayals can also reinforce traditional gender roles and stereotypes (Kilbourne, 1999; Lazar, 2006). In Malaysia, the media landscape is diverse, with a mix of Malay, English, and other language-language media outlets. Research on Malay flight attendants in Malaysian media is scarce, making this study a timely contribution to the field.
Content isn't always glamorous. Many top-tier creators find massive traction by sharing the emotional toll of the job. Posts celebrating milestones like International Flight Attendant Day frequently feature audio voiceovers detailing the "sweaty palms, racing hearts, and hidden nerves" disguised by a steady cabin announcement voice. Content touching on working during major holidays (like Hari Raya) away from family resonates deeply on an emotional level.
